A phoneme is a unit of sound that distinguishes one word from another in a particular language. Hence the example of <em>Kate </em>and <em>Kade </em>in Finnish shows us that these are separate words (i.e. with different meaning) because they are distinguished by their respective phonemes, <em>t </em> and <em>d.</em>

<em>Remember,</em> the term persuasive essay basically refers to a style of writing in which the writer's main objective is to get the reader to agree with his point of view. In other words, points are carefully presented in a way that sounds logically appealing to the reader.

Hence, the following are common suggestions to follow when writing:

  • get to know your theme/audience well.
  • ask logical questions.
  • highlight the main point(s).
